Include foods in your diet that have plenty of magnesium, … WebAug 8, 2015 · In rats, Mg supplements were able to postpone the onset of diabetes. In healthy women (without DM2), the higher was the intake of Mg, the lower were fasting levels of insulin[ 37 ]. In young, nondiabetic African Americans, low dietary Mg was associated with insulin resistance and insulin responses to an oral glucose tolerance test[ 38 ]. Magnesium toxicity is rare, but it can occur from too much oral magnesium. Symptoms of magnesium toxicity may include nausea, vomiting, lethargy, low blood pressure, slowed heartbeat, and in severe cases, difficulty breathing and coma. Magnesium toxicity can be a medical emergency and requires immediate …
